In the midst of everything else going on, I wanted to make sure to boost the signal on the following:



Our good friend Leah Cypess has just seen her first book, the YA fantasy novel Mistwood, released by Greenwillow Books/HarperCollins. There's going to be a book launch party this Sunday, May 2nd, from 2 pm - 4 pm at the Young Israel of Brookline in Brookline, MA. Books will be made available for sale by Brookline Booksmith.
